The schematic of the HPLC instrument generally includes solvents' reservoirs, one or more pumps, a solvent-degasser, a sampler, a column, plus a detector. The solvents are organized ahead of time in accordance with the requirements of your separation, they pass through the degasser to remove dissolved gasses, mixed to be the mobile section, then circulation with the sampler, which provides the sample combination into your cellular period stream, which then carries it in to the column. The pumps deliver the specified movement and composition of the mobile phase with the stationary phase In the column, then specifically right into a flow-cell In the detector.
